Titawali - Chakarnagar, Etawah

Titawali is a village situated in the Chakarnagar tehsil of Etawah district, Uttar Pradesh. It is located approximately 22 km from the tehsil headquarters in Chakarnagar and around 35 km from the district headquarters in Etawah. Titawali village is a designated Gram Panchayat.

As per Census 2011, the village code of Titawali is 147957. The village covers a total geographical area of 253.77 hectares and falls under the 206125 pincode.

Titawali village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Bharthana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Etawah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.

Population of Titawali

As per Census 2011, Titawali village has a total population of 876 people, consisting of 508 males and 368 females. The village has 123 households and a sex ratio of 724 females per 1,000 males. There are 130 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 557 literate and 319 illiterate residents. Additionally, 4 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.

Transport and Connectivity of Titawali

Public transport facilities are available within 1-2 km of the Titawali. The nearest railway station is Ekdil, while the nearest airport is Gwalior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 71.9 km.

In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. the road distance from Etawah to Titawali is about 35 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
